GLORI TSUI

METHODOLOGY

Glori Tsui is a Hong Kong-based awarded fashion designer who has studied, worked, and lived in various cities around the world. Glori believes there is no absolution in things. Every individual should have a unique aesthetic and lifestyle. As a designer, Glori believes that a product can only be good while it is both internally and externally appealing.

In 2012, Glori launched her fashion and accessories label, Methodology. Methodology suggested that there are no specific ways to wear its product. With the detachable and transformable design and creativity, various possibilities and styles could be created. Methodology’s accessories collection won a bronze award at the Design for Asia Award. Many outstanding department stores worldwide have also worked with Methodology, including Lane Crawford, Harvey Nichols Hong Kong, Galleries Lafayette Beijing, Isetan Japan, etc.

In 2021, Glori enriched her professional knowledge in jade attestation and energy healing and launched her jewellery brand, OON Jewellery. A heartwarming jewellery brand that celebrates the relationship between people. It brings people closer together through modern symbolic designs and the meanings of gemstones.
